what do you have to modify when installing a cd player

i want to get an aftermarket cd deck and all the ones on crutchfield say 'modified fit' i'm not exactly sure what you have to modify

well, ive had a pioneer in all of my rx7's basically, take old radio out, unbolt the pieces of metal that hold the stereo to the car, and bolt them to your CD player, and do all the wiring and your done.

yes to get the dash kit you will have to modify it. but PM aaron cake i remember he told me there is a company that makes a dashkit for the FC.

PS..as for decks/recievers go im sure you know this just want to clear it up, most decks are 1 din. which all cars have atleast 1 din. so the deck isnt the modified part.

they are all farely simple. even the kits that have to be 'modified'. most any of them will simply ask to to cut 'tab b' and 'tab c' leaving only 'tab a' which pretty much just means cut off the pieces you dont need for it to fit in your car. just be careful when removing the tabs if you break the frame of the dash kit its gonna be floppy forever.

i don't know what crutchfield means by modify. the 7 takes a standard kit. you can pick it up at circuit city for 17.99. note, however, that some of the 7s are factory amplified, and you would be best suited to bypass the amp by running new wires from the headunit to the out side of the amp wires or just straight to the speakers themselves.
